BMW DTC P2A34 – AFCM Power Relay Control Circuit High

DTC P2A34 meaning on BMW

DTC P2A34 on a BMW refers to an issue with the AFCM (Active Fuel Cell Module) Power Relay Control Circuit being detected as high. This diagnostic trouble code indicates that there is a problem with the control circuit for the power relay within the AFCM system.

BMW DTC P2A34 symptoms

Symptoms of DTC P2A34 on a BMW may include:

  • Check Engine Light illuminated on the dashboard
  • Reduced engine performance
  • Possible stalling or rough idling

BMW DTC P2A34 causes

Common causes of DTC P2A34 on a BMW include:

  • Faulty AFCM power relay
  • Wiring or connection issues in the power relay control circuit
  • Defective AFCM module

BMW DTC P2A34 seriousness

The seriousness of DTC P2A34 on a BMW depends on the underlying cause. Ignoring this code can lead to potential drivability issues and may affect the overall performance of the vehicle. It is recommended to address this code promptly to prevent further damage.

How to diagnose DTC P2A34 on BMW

To diagnose DTC P2A34 on a BMW, you can follow these steps:

  1. Use a diagnostic scanner to retrieve the fault codes
  2. Inspect the AFCM power relay and its connections for any visible damage
  3. Check the wiring harness for any signs of wear or corrosion
  4. Test the AFCM module for proper functionality

How to fix DTC P2A34 on BMW

To fix DTC P2A34 on a BMW, you can try the following:

  1. Replace the faulty AFCM power relay
  2. Repair any damaged wiring or connections in the power relay control circuit
  3. If the AFCM module is defective, replace it with a new one

How to erase DTC P2A34 on BMW

To erase DTC P2A34 on a BMW, you can use a diagnostic scanner to clear the fault codes stored in the vehicle’s system. Once the issue has been addressed and fixed, you can reset the codes to turn off the Check Engine Light.
